WEDGWOOD BLACK BASALT MONUMENTAL VASE AND COVER, ON PEDESTALWEDGWOOD BLACK BASALT MONUMENTAL VASE AND COVER, ON PEDESTAL, dated 1922, impressed uppercase marks, script T.S and BB914, modeled by Bert Bentley (1878-1937), of shield shape, the conical cover surmounted by a putto, the incurved neck flanked by seated maiden handles, above molded floral swags, the lower body paneled with trelliswork above large acanthus leaves, on a conforming drum-shaped pedestal base, the pierced trellis panels divided by pendant ribbon-tied trophies, the footrim with berried vine, h: 29 in.; base, h: 16 in. ENGLISH BLACK BASALT RHYTON-EWER MODELED AS A CLASSICAL HEADENGLISH BLACK BASALT RHYTON-EWER MODELED AS A CLASSICAL HEAD, late 18th Century, unmarked, attributed to Wedgwood, recorded as shape no. 196, based on a drawing commissioned by the antiquarian Cassiano dal Pozzo (1588-1657), with trefoil mouth, the upright strap handle with palmette terminal, modeled as a classical youth with curled short hair held with a tied fillet headband suspending a beaded bulla pendant, truncated at the neck, h: 11 1/2 in.
